What is the difference between a distant tsunami and local tsunami?

Geography
1 answer:
ASHA 777 [7]3 years ago
6 0
<span>Distant - tsunami travels thousands of kilometers before reaching shore
Local - forms near the coast, strikes with little warning</span>

A bacteria population decreases by a factor of 1/2 every 4 hours. Explain why we could also say that the population decays by a
kirza4 [7]

The population decays by a factor of (1/2 )^1/4 every hour.

<h3>Exponential Function</h3>

An exponential function is in the form:

y = abˣ

Where a is the initial value of y, b is the multiplier, y and x are variables.

Let y represent the bacteria population after x hours.

A bacteria population decreases by a factor of 1/2 every 4 hours.

y=\frac{1}{2} ^\frac{x}{4}= \frac{1}{2} ^{(\frac{1}{4})x}

The population decays by a factor of (1/2 )^1/4 every hour.
